Output 24f9931ae054bf2e48630a8c2cebb781c514423cd8e8568c7ae2c398fac2bbea:145

value
20734746
script pubkey
OP_0 OP_PUSHBYTES_20 422c205abf9b7f15e39cd81cbd7621d8355d3f74
address
bc1qggkzqk4lndl3tcuumqwt6a3pmq6460m5qahzaj
transaction
24f9931ae054bf2e48630a8c2cebb781c514423cd8e8568c7ae2c398fac2bbea
spent
true